Accessing secure corporate resources and cloud applications has become a streamlined process with the implementation of a centralized identity solution. The login with Cisco ID framework allows users to authenticate once and gain entry to a multitude of services provided by the organization. This system eliminates the need for multiple credentials, reducing the cognitive load associated with remembering numerous usernames and passwords while maintaining a high standard of security.
Understanding the Cisco Identity Integration
The foundation of this authentication method lies in the Cisco identity management infrastructure, which acts as a single source of truth for user credentials. This directory service stores verified information about employees, contractors, and authorized personnel. When a user attempts to log in, the system checks this directory to validate the provided credentials. The integration is designed to synchronize user data across various platforms, ensuring that access rights are updated in real-time as roles within the organization change.
Benefits of a Unified Login Experience
Implementing a single sign-on solution offers distinct advantages for both IT departments and end-users. For employees, the process removes the friction of juggling multiple login screens, allowing for faster access to critical tools like Webex, DNA Center, and collaboration suites. For administrators, the centralized control simplifies user management and reduces the volume of helpdesk tickets related to forgotten passwords. Security Protocols and Verification
Security is the cornerstone of the Cisco identity framework, and the login process incorporates multiple layers of verification to protect sensitive data. Adaptive authentication may prompt for additional verification factors based on the risk profile of the login attempt, such as an unfamiliar location or device. This dynamic approach ensures that access is granted only to legitimate users, mitigating the risk of credential theft. Strong encryption standards are applied to protect the identity data both in transit and at rest.
Troubleshooting Common Authentication Issues
While the system is robust, users may occasionally encounter issues during the login with Cisco ID process. A common scenario involves account lockouts due to repeated incorrect password attempts. In such cases, the recommended course of action is to use the self-service password reset tool if available. Network connectivity problems or incorrect browser settings can also interfere with the authentication flow. Clearing cache and cookies or attempting to log in via an incognito window often resolves these client-side issues.
Integration with Third-Party Applications
Modern enterprises rely on a diverse ecosystem of software tools that need to communicate securely. The Cisco identity platform is built to integrate with SAML 2.0 and OAuth protocols, allowing it to act as an Identity Provider (IdP) for SaaS applications. This means that once a user is authenticated via their Cisco ID, they can be granted seamless access to third-party services without needing to log in again. This interoperability is vital for maintaining productivity across a varied tech stack.
Best Practices for Account Management
To maintain the integrity of the network, users must adhere to specific account management policies. Enabling multi-factor authentication (MFA) adds an essential extra layer of security beyond the password. It is also critical to recognize phishing attempts that specifically target credentials. Users should be educated on verifying the authenticity of login pages and never sharing their Cisco ID details via unsecured communication channels. Vigilance is the final line of defense against unauthorized access.
